Art is a powerful tool for self-expression. It allows us to share our emotions, thoughts, and experiences with the world. Whether you're a painter, a writer, a musician, or a dancer, sharing your art can be a rewarding experience.


Why Share Your Art?

  • Connect with Others: Sharing your art can help you connect with like-minded people who appreciate your work.

  • Gain Feedback: Constructive criticism can help you improve your skills and grow as an artist.

  • Boost Your Confidence: Sharing your work can help you overcome self-doubt and build your confidence.

  • Inspire Others: Your art can inspire others to create and express themselves.


How to Share Your Art Here are a few tips on how to share your art:

  1. Create an Online Portfolio:

    • Websites: Platforms like Wix, Squarespace, and WordPress allow you to create professional-looking websites to showcase your work.

    • Social Media: Use platforms like Instagram, TikTok, and YouTube to share your art with a wider audience.

    • Art Communities: Join online communities like DeviantArt, Reddit, and ArtStation to connect with other artists and share your work.


  2. Participate in Art Contests and Exhibitions:

    • Local Art Shows: Check your local community centers, galleries, and libraries for upcoming art shows.

    • Online Contests: Participate in online art contests to gain exposure and recognition.


  3. Sell Your Art:

    • Online Marketplaces: Use platforms like Etsy and Artfinder to sell your artwork.

    • Local Galleries: Approach local galleries to see if they're interested in representing your work.


Overcoming Fear and Self-Doubt It's natural to feel nervous about sharing your art. Here are a few tips to help you overcome your fears:


  • Start Small: Share your work with a small group of friends and family.

  • Practice Positive Self-Talk: Remind yourself of your strengths and talents.

  • Embrace Feedback: Use feedback to improve your work, not to criticize yourself.

  • Don't Compare Yourself to Others: Focus on your own unique style and voice.


Sharing your art is a journey, not a destination. Enjoy the process and have fun!
